- Title
Cancer-related PTS linked to very limited cognitive impairment among newly diagnosed BC patients.
- Abstract
The article reports on a study which indicated a link between cancer-related post-traumatic stress and very limited cognitive impairment prior to treatment among newly diagnosed breast cancer patients. An analysis of data from 166 breast cancer patients and 60 matched controls showed very limited cognitive impairment in newly diagnosed breast cancer patients that was largely attributable to post-traumatic stress. The results emphasize the vulnerability of cognitive function in such patients.
